'A torn earphone and lost soul': How police arrested accused for brutal rape-murder of Kolkata doctor

KOLKATA: A Kolkata Police civic volunteer, Sanjay Roy, was arrested on Saturday for the brutal rape-murder of a second-year postgraduate trainee physician at RG Kar Hospital, barely six hours after the police power arrange a seven-member Particular Investigation Group (SIT) to analyze the case.
The SIT had picked up the 33-year-old accused for questioning slightly earlier than midnight on Friday.
Roy, recruited in 2019, had on a number of events been posted at RG Kar Hospital’s police outpost, generally for lengthy stretches, and subsequently had easy accessibility to each division of the hospital.
What gave him away was a torn earphone discovered within the seminar room on the third ground of the emergency constructing the place the younger physician’s physique was discovered on Friday.
CCTV footage additionally confirmed Roy getting into the emergency constructing at 4 am with a bluetooth system spherical his neck. When he exited the constructing 40 minutes later, the earphone was lacking. The system later paired together with his cellphone.
The official postmortem report late on Friday additionally confirmed sexual assault on the 31-year-old doctor. The report stated there have been a number of indicators of accidents and battle on the physique.
There have been blood stains on the face, eyes and face, scratch marks on numerous components of the physique and bleeding from the personal components.
There have been accidents on the lips, stomach, proper hand and fingers whereas a collar bone was damaged.
“We collected proof all via the night time and arrested the accused as a result of his robust complicity within the case primarily based on objects collected from the spot and CCTV footage,” police commissioner Vineet Goyal stated.

Roy was produced in a Sealdah court docket, the place no lawyer agreed to symbolize him. The court docket despatched him to 14 days’ police custody after the general public prosecutor in contrast the R G Kar incident with the 2012 Nirbhaya case.
Waves of protests engulfed RG Kar all via Saturday and unfold to hospitals throughout Bengal. Junior medical doctors, home workers and interns on different campuses, together with at nodal metropolis hospitals like NRS, Medical School and CNMC, stayed away from work demanding higher safety and exemplary punishment for the accused.
‘Accused failed to elucidate his presence at hospital’
Investigation revealed the physician was asleep when civic volunteer Sanjay Roy attacked her within the seminar room.
She and her two juniors had ordered meals post-midnight and at the least 5 medical doctors had dinner collectively within the seminar room whereas watching Neeraj Chopra win silver within the Olympics.
Publish-dinner, the others left whereas she determined to check and relaxation for some time. In response to sources, she was noticed sleeping within the seminar room at the least until 3 am.
Roy, sources stated, first entered the RG Kar premises round 11 pm. He was already intoxicated. He left the hospital advanced quickly and reportedly drank some extra. Round 4 am, he was seen getting into the emergency constructing and exiting 40 minutes later.
CCTV footage confirmed 5 others had accessed the world across the seminar corridor on the third ground, however solely Roy couldn’t clarify his presence.
He later confessed to the crime and admitted throttling the physician after she put up a battle.
Safety guards on the hospital stated Roy commonly visited the hospital whereas some alleged he acted as a tout, chopping offers with sufferers to get them providers.
As protest engulfed the campus, members of a number of leftist pupil and youth organisations, college students and junior medical doctors from different campuses reached RG Kar and scuffled with cops.
As police tried to barricade ‘outsiders,’ protesting medical doctors and college students inside stated they didn’t need any political color to the motion and anybody wishing to affix their protest was welcome to take action as a typical citizen.
